Asian water oxen, also known as water buffaloes, are large domesticated bovines primarily found in Asia and parts of the Mediterranean. They are known for their strength and ability to work in wetland environments, making them valuable for farming and plowing rice paddies. Water buffaloes have a distinctive appearance, with large, curved horns and a stocky build, and they are also important in various cultural practices and cuisines across the regions they inhabit. In addition to their agricultural roles, they are often raised for their milk, meat, and hides.
